TSN inks French Open deal

First a major football deal and now tennis - the sports net is on a roll.

Just days after TSN and sister station CTV signed a three-year broadcast deal with the NFL, the sports specialty announced it has also acquired exclusive broadcast rights to the French Open for the next four years.

Following a deal with the Fédération Française de Tennis, TSN will provide live coverage of the French Open – including both men’s and women’s early round matches, quarter-finals, semifinals and finals, beginning this season through 2010. The net’s coverage of the 2007 French Open kicked off yesterday.
